punch in ['pʌnʧ'ɪn]
gen. to enter a workplace by punching a time card (I'm going to punch in a bit early today to get more work done. wiktionary.org); to record the time of one's arrival or beginning work by punching a time clock (merriam-webster.com)
fig., inf. if you punch in a number on a machine or punch numbers into it, you push the machine's buttons or keys in order to give it a command to do something (You can bank by phone in the USA, punching in account numbers on the phone. • Punch your credit card number into the keypad. collinsdictionary.com)
